The Cavs finished the 2023-2024 NBA season with a 48-34 record (a .585 winning percentage). That landed them fourth in the Eastern Conference by the end of the regular season. As for the postseason, in the first round of playoffs, the Cavs are in a heated series against the Magic, which went 47-35 in the regular season (a .573 winning percentage). The Magic sit right below the Cavs in the Eastern Conference rankings. So far in the playoff series, Cleveland leads the series 3-2. The Cavs beat the Magic 97-83 in Game 1, 96-86 in Game 2, and 104-103 in Game 5. The Magic recorded a dub in Game 3, beating the Cavs 121-83, and once again in Game 4 with a final score of 112-89. Game 6 of the East 1st Round series takes place on Friday, May 3.

The Cavs have won one championship (with LeBron James at the helm) in the franchise’s history, five conference titles, and seven division titles. The team was founded in 1970 and competes in the Central Division of the Eastern Conference. You can catch the Cavs repping wine, gold, and black colors in their home court at the Rocket Mortgage Fieldhouse in Cleveland, Ohio.

Cavs vs. Magic Game 6 Prediction
The Cavs have a 52.5 percent chance of winning Game 6, according to ESPN Analytics as of Friday, May 3. Meanwhile, the Magic have a 47.5 percent chance of winning Game 6.
